## Building Access — Spares Room (Hullbrook Annex)

Contractors: the spare hardware room is down the east corridor on the ground floor, third door on the left. Sign in at the front desk first and grab a visitor lanyard. Anything you take out, jot it in the blue logbook — yes, even the little stuff. The door self-locks, so don't wedge it. To get in, punch in the code below.

staff pass of hagug-taguf = bdg-HJ-9

## Runbook: Account Recovery — Duskpanel Admin Dashboard

Hey plugin authors — if your dashboard account gets locked while testing dark-mode themes on Duskpanel, don't panic. First, clear your theme override; a bad dark-mode stylesheet can make the login form invisible (yes, really — white text on white). If you're still locked out, use the self-service recovery flow from the staging sandbox. The sandbox recovery console will prompt you, and the passphrase it expects is below.

vault phrase of yaduf-yajop = lamath-kelix-aldion-zorius-ulaox-eliax-gorox-norok-fenael-fenath-julael-pelius-belius-druion

Ticket: staging env for the Quillbase ORM refactor is misconfigured again. Someone copied the prod overrides into staging, so the new repository layer keeps pointing at the legacy Marrowtide schema and half the support tooling 500s. We're mid-refactor, so yes, it's fragile — sorry. Fix is quick: reset the staging .env to the template Priya circulated, double-check the dialect flag says postgres-compat, and restart the worker pool. While you're in there, the refactored layer needs its database credential, so add this line to the env file.

secret setting of tajof-bahif: COURIER_KEY3=65d